Property Listings — Citrus Heights, CA

As of Oct '25, Realtor.com reports that the median days on market for a home in Citrus Heights, CA is 49. This is a increase of 27.0% from last year, suggesting that homes are sitting on the market longer than last year. The percentage of listed homes with a reduced price is 28.0%, representing a large inventory and a lot of supply pressure on home prices.

Demographics — Citrus Heights, CA

As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Citrus Heights, CA has a population of 46,800, which has increased by 1.7% over the past 5 years. Citrus Heights, CA is a moderately popular place for families, as children make up 21.6% of the population. The area has a poorly educated workforce, with 24.0% of adult residents holding a bachelor’s degree or higher. There are some residents working remotely, with 15.3% reporting working from home.

As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Citrus Heights, CA is a predominantly white area, with 68.4% of the population identifying as white. The white population has shrunk by 0.4% in the last 5 years. The second most common race or ethnicity in Citrus Heights, CA is hispanic, making up 19.4% of the population. Foreign-born residents account for 14.5% of the population in Citrus Heights, CA, and this percentage has decreased by 1.4% as of the ACS Survey 5 years prior, suggesting fewer immigrants are calling the area home.

Mortgage and Risk — Citrus Heights, CA

According to HUD data as of 2023, there were 75 mortgage originations in Citrus Heights, CA, of which 80.0% of loans were conventional mortgages. The average loan-to-value was 64.0%, with 36.0% above 90% LTV (very high). This implies large mortgage risk in Citrus Heights, CA. Investor activity is low, as 0.0% of loans were by investors. 13.0% of loans were cash-out refinances, suggesting many homeowners are tapping equity.

Rentals and Section 8 — Citrus Heights, CA

As of 2024, the percent of homes in Citrus Heights, CA under the Section 8 program is 3.4%. This is considered low, suggesting that the neighborhood is sparsely composed of Section 8 homes. Section 8 opportunity is good when HUD pays more than market rent. In Citrus Heights, CA, all tracked home sizes have HUD payment amounts above market rent, suggesting strong Section 8 opportunity across the board.
